Mesothelioma Compensation For Victims and Their Families

When mesothelioma is diagnosed, victims and their families suffer a lot of losses. Compensation can offset the losses, providing families with peace of mind.

Top mesothelioma lawyers have access information about asbestos-related companies and can look over your the history of your work to determine if you were exposed to asbestos. The majority of mesothelioma lawsuits settle prior to trial.

Veterans Affairs Benefits

Veterans suffering from mesothelioma or any other asbestos-related illnesses may be eligible for benefits for veterans. These include VA disability compensation, pensions, and health care. A mesothelioma lawyer can assist the veteran, or their family, make a claim for the benefits they are entitled to.

The first step to accessing veterans benefits is to file a mesothelioma claim with the VA. To do this, a veteran must meet the basic eligibility requirements. This includes a mesothelioma-related diagnosis medical record, proof of diagnosis and evidence of military service.

Mesothelioma is an asbestos-related disease that occurs when asbestos fibers are inhaled or consumed. These fibers become stuck in the lung linings as well as the abdomen. The asbestos irritates and causes the lining to mutate. This leads to cancer.

The VA provides access to some of the most renowned mesothelioma specialists in the United States. These doctors offer a wide range of treatment options, including radiation therapy and chemotherapy. These treatments can prolong the life of a patient and decrease symptoms.

The VA will typically cover costs of travel for mesothelioma patients to see these specialists. Additionally an expert in mesothelioma can advise veterans on the best way to manage their symptoms. They can also connect patients with other veterans who have had the same type asbestos exposure.

A mesothelioma physician can make a mesothelioma diagnose by examining the patient, an examination of the patient's medical history and tests to measure tumor markers. A biopsy can be used to confirm a diagnosis.

A veteran's asbestos exposure has to have occurred at least 50% while they were on active duty in order to be qualified for VA benefits. This percentage is referred to as their "service-connection." Neither age nor income level affects a veteran's ability to qualify for VA benefits, but a mesothelioma lawyer will assist the vet in determining the most suitable benefits available.

The VA provides monthly disability benefits to veterans who have been diagnosed with mesothelioma or an asbestos-related illness. This benefit is able to assist mesothelioma patients as well as their family in meeting the costs of living. These benefits may include a stipend or a home loan assistance and funeral expenses.

Trust Funds

When asbestos-related illnesses develop, families often face substantial financial burdens. Compensation from a mesothelioma suit, trust fund or VA benefits can help pay for medical expenses and provide support. A mesothelioma lawyer can assist in determining the best form of compensation for a particular client's situation.

It may take a long time for asbestos settlements in lawsuits or trial verdicts to be completed. Due to this certain asbestos victims may choose to file a claim through an asbestos trust fund to receive quicker payout. Trust funds contain billions of dollars set aside to compensate eligible asbestos victims. The law requires asbestos companies that are liable to set up trust funds and ensure they have enough cash to cover future claims.

To qualify for mesothelioma trust fund payments the victim must provide detailed evidence of their exposure to asbestos. This includes full medical records and work history, military service documents and an inventory of the specific asbestos products to which the victim was exposed as well as their manufacturers. A mesothelioma lawyer can help victims gather the necessary documents and proof to make a successful claim.

Mesothelioma lawyers also can determine if a patient's health has qualified them to be reviewed expeditiously. This means that their mesothelioma claim will be reviewed prior to other asbestos trust fund claims and they will receive a scheduled amount of compensation earlier. This schedule is based on how many trust fund claims have been filed and the payout percentages have been adjusted.

While asbestos bankruptcy trusts provide quicker compensation than a lawsuit, they do not compensate victims for all their expenses. Asbestos lawyers can bring a lawsuit or mesothelioma trust funds on behalf of clients, and they can also help veterans seek VA benefits for their illnesses.

Finding mesothelioma compensation may be an arduous process, but it is worth it for those who need assistance with medical care and living expenses. Financial compensation can help alleviate the strain of mesothelioma therapies and ensure that family members don't have one more provider. It can allow a person to participate in clinical trials or other experimental mesothelioma treatment, which can prolong life and improve quality of life.

Settlements

Anyone diagnosed with mesothelioma is likely to suffer financial and personal losses. A settlement can compensate for these expenses and bring closure. An experienced mesothelioma lawyer can examine all legal options to compensate their client. This includes asbestos trusts as well as wrongful death suits, among other types of claims.

Attorneys who specialize in mesothelioma can make use of the client's family and work history to identify asbestos-related companies that could be responsible for their exposure. If the defendant has not stopped operating the business, a lawsuit can be filed to recover compensation. A mesothelioma-related case can be resolved outside of court or litigated until a final decision is reached. The most experienced mesothelioma lawyers will ensure that you receive the maximum payout.

If the parties in a mesothelioma case do not want the case settled outside of court, they will be able to go to trial. Trials are lengthy and require expert testimony and depositions. The jury will decide if the company's asbestos-containing products caused asbestos exposure, and how much compensation to award the plaintiff.

Mesothelioma patients and their families could also receive compensation through veteran benefits, mesothelioma claim private health insurance, long-term disability insurance, Medicare and Medicaid. These benefits could cover all or part of the cost of treatment as well as living expenses, as well as help with home health care. A mesothelioma lawyer will explain to clients the different kinds of benefits available and the ways they could be eligible for them.

If a patient is killed by mesothelioma, the family or estate can file a wrongful-death suit to claim compensation from asbestos-related companies that were responsible for the exposure. This type of lawsuit is similar to a personal injury lawsuit, but with more compensation awarded.

Most mesothelioma cases can be diagnosed and treated prior to the expiration of the statute of limitations. With the assistance of a seasoned mesothelioma attorney If the victim dies or passed away, the family can convert a asbestos lawsuit into a claim for wrongful death. This can save on the time and legal costs in comparison to filing a new wrongful-death lawsuit. A mesothelioma lawyer should be able determine the likelihood of a conversion.

Trial Verdicts

The best method to obtain compensation for asbestos-related companies is through a mesothelioma suit. These companies have exposed millions of people to asbestos over the course of time and must be held accountable for their blunders. Compensation can help victims to pay for treatment, support their families and give them an understanding of justice for their losses.

Mesothelioma settlements and verdicts differ significantly based upon the unique circumstances of each case. However, on average, mesothelioma payouts total $1 million to $1.4 million. The amount of time it takes for a victim to receive mesothelioma compensation is also different. The best method of speeding up the process is to collaborate with an experienced mesothelioma law firm.

Mesothelioma cases are settled in court more frequently than most personal injury lawsuits. The plaintiffs and their attorneys must still prepare and file an extensive legal claim. Fortunately, a skilled mesothelioma lawyer can assist you to make a convincing case to get the justice you're entitled to.

If a mesothelioma lawsuit does go to trial, a jury will decide how much a plaintiff should be awarded for their losses. Based on the evidence submitted, a plaintiff may be awarded damages for medical expenses, lost income, pain and suffering funeral expenses and other losses. Mesothelioma jury verdicts may be lowered or rescinded after trial. It is therefore important to hire a mesothelioma lawyer who is well-versed in the procedure for litigating these cases and has experience handling appeals.

After the asbestos industry was flooded with mesothelioma-related lawsuits, a number of firms filed for bankruptcy and set up trust funds to compensate victims. You could be eligible to receive compensation from these trust funds in addition the damages you receive from an action, based on your state's laws. A mesothelioma lawyer can help you determine if you are qualified to receive trust funds and how to apply.

Wrongful death lawsuits are brought by loved ones of the survivor or the estate of the deceased person. They seek compensation from asbestos companies that caused the death of the victim for non-economic and Mesothelioma claim economic expenses resulting from their loss.
